Who Is Misook? Discover the Story Behind Our Brand

The Misook story began back in 1985 when our founder, Misook Doolittle, realized there was a lack of clothes made for women by women. To change this, she started designing clothing that she would actually want to wear. Stuffy suits, itchy materials, and constrictive designs would simply not fit the bill. Inspired by the strong women around her and with a penchant for timeless silhouettes, elegant details, and sophisticated color palettes, she began crafting a brand that was unlike any other. Effortlessly infusing timeless designs with the comfort of modern textiles, Misook was born. Word got out, and it’s no surprise that this concept rapidly garnered a following from women worldwide.

Mindfully Made 


Caring for our planet is at the heart of Misook, and it is now more important than ever. We seek to create a more comfortable world and a healthier planet, too. Throughout our evolution as a company, we have been striving to become a better steward of our environment by committing to sustainable practices and creating timeless, enduring styles that break the cycle of constant consumption. We hope to set a good example for other brands so we can all raise the bar and do right by our planet together. 


In addition to this, we are mindful of our fabric crafting process as we understand that dyeing practices can be extremely detrimental to the environment. We craft our yarn for our signature knits in accordance with Bluesign® certified safe dyeing practices. Bluesign® is a world-renowned advocate for sustainable textiles and helps to combat one of the most wasteful and hazardous parts of the garment fabrication process, as there are over 900 harmful substances commonly used in dyeing. Bluesign® requires its partners to forego these in favor of cleaner, safer dyeing agents. As part of our adherence to the Bluesign® standards, Misook has also adopted a more efficient dyeing process. We currently use much less water and energy than traditional methods. The result is a better product for you and the environment.


However, we don’t stop there. Our commitment to being environmentally-minded continues into our printing process as well. We employ a made-to-order digital printing process for many of our beloved seasonal patterned woven items. This cuts down on fabric waste by allowing us to craft small, exclusive batches of fabric to suit our exact production needs. This process also uses much less water than ordinary wet printing and allows us to create more intricate, brightly vivid designs. 


According to the US Environmental Protection Agency, over 16 million tons of textile waste is created per year in the US alone. Our recycled knits collection helps us to do our part in combating this wastefulness. After all, one person’s trash is another’s treasure!
